Maintenance Tips for Your Chevrolet El Camino Tires
Maintaining your tires is crucial for safety and longevity, especially if you're driving off-road or with larger aftermarket tires. Regularly check tire pressure, rotate tires every 5,000 to 7,000 miles, and inspect for uneven wear or damage.
